A great opportunity to join a highly successful and ambitious fast growing company A varied role, working on a range of projects that will support the business strategy for growth globally A full time position based in London , working within a small, fun and collaborative team Role overview We are looking for a motivated and enthusiastic individual to work within the MI and Analytics Team and closely alongside our Underwriting/Operations Teams to play a critical role in our evolving eco-system. This role will support our business through comprehensive requirements analysis; detailed and accurate preparation of varying data; identification, analysis and interpretation of patterns in complex datasets and creation of compelling, creative and informative visualisation that supports decision-making and will the business and their carriers and partners. The ideal candidate will have a computing and/or data science-related background, be driven and looking for the next step in their career, wanting to build on their foundational experience in data analytics to become a true practitioner. You will be confident in working with a variety of data sources as well as being able to adapt for technical and non-technical audiences. As a growing, dynamic, and fast-paced company this role will suit someone who is looking to make an impact, and develop and shape a data analytics proposition. This is a great opportunity to build a diverse set of skills in an environment at the cutting-edge of our industry, with exposure to different business areas, senior management, and clients. Data Analysts are required to possess a range of finely-tuned data skills (data querying, data manipulation, data verification and visualisation), superb attention to detail as well as strong written and verbal communication skills. We are committed to nurturing talent; to this end success in this role could lead to a transition into a range of other technical data or consulting-focused roles within the businesses or wider group. Role responsibilities Design and implementation of reports in Power BI Providing user-friendly reports and dashboards and continuously improve them Proactively collaborate within the team and business stakeholders Error analysis and testing of data consistency and data quality, as well as corresponding documentation Contact person for user support (Operation requests) Key requirements Previous success in a data-driven role with proven ability in using Excel and/or business intelligence to at least an intermediate level Good Power BI knowledge and the Power BI Stack Strong SQL skills (data extraction and enrichment using advanced functions) Solid foundational understanding of relational databases Data quality and data exceptions handling Familiarity using Salesforce, specifically Industries and Financial Force is a plus though not essential Strong verbal and written communication skills Strong time management skills and a demonstrable ability to plan & work on multiple projects with differing timescales Able to articulate complex ideas, debate them and agree them as part of a team Key skills Analytically minded with ability to think critically and adapt one’s own approach Passionate for delivering work at a high standard, with a demonstrable attention to detail Honest and supportive relationship building to develop trust with stakeholders Dedicated and diligent with a proven track record of taking ownership of work A strong desire to progress and proactive approach to learning Highly resourceful individual who is able to work independently in a fast paced environment Who we’re looking for At Howden we value diversity - there is no one Howden ‘personality type’. If you are job hunting in AI right now it can feel like you are drowning in tools. Every week there is a new framework, a new “must-learn” platform or a new productivity app that everyone on LinkedIn seems to be using. The result is predictable: job seekers panic-learn a long list of tools without actually getting better at delivering outcomes. Here is the truth most hiring managers will quietly agree with. They do not hire you because you know 27 tools. They hire you because you can solve a problem, communicate trade-offs, ship something reliable and improve it with feedback. Tools matter, but only in service of outcomes. So how many AI tools do you actually need to know? For most AI job seekers: fewer than you think. You need a tight core toolkit plus a role-specific layer. Everything else is optional.
